The Casa Monica, one of the oldest hotels in the United States, was built by Franklin W. The renovation was completed in less than two years and opened in December 1999 under the original name of Casa Monica Hotel (the name came from Saint Monica, the North African mother of St. Augustine, Bishop of Hippo, for whom the Ancient City is named). 1887: Franklin W. In February 1997, Richard Kessler, formerly an executive with Days Inns of America, purchased the building from St. Johns County for $1.2 million and began to remodel the building to once again become a hotel. By 1900, Fort Marion had been removed from the War Departments active duty rolls. The hotel opened on January 1, 1888 with 138 rooms including 14 duplex suites with up to three bedrooms. It was finally dedicated as a courthouse in May 1968, and filled that role until the 1990s, housing government offices and archives as well as courtrooms. For the better part of the next three decades, the Cordova Hotel hosted all sorts of exciting fairs, galas, and charity events. In 1902, a short bridge was constructed over Cordova Street that connected the second floors of the Cordova Hotel and the Hotel Alcazar.
